I'm shifting my focus to cleaning up footnote templates before I finish this, since having clear and consistent footnote templates will be a prerequisite for replacing certain tooltips with footnotes.

{{tooltip}} has been deprecated to discourage invalid use of tooltips.

All of the occurrences need to be evaluated and replaced to ensure that tooltips are not being used for non-abbreviation purposes.
